Josiah Mcelheny Published by Centro Galego De Arte Contemporanea/Xunta de Galicia. Artwork by Josiah McElheny. Edited by Maria do Ceu Baptista. Contributions by Louise Neri, Miguel Fernndez-Cid, Adolf Loos. Text by Jorge Luis Borges, Miwon Kwon, Michael Tarantino. A master of the art of glassblowing and a practitioner of the complexities of conceptual art, Josiah McElheny stretches and twists the fragile borders between appearance and reality, truth and imagination, tradition and modernity, text and object. From original documents such as the archeological remains of a child's grave, the fashion designs of Venini, and 16th-century frescos, McElheny creates a physical world of glass.
